Canopy Growth Corp T.WEED

Alternate Symbol(s):  T.WEED.DB | CGC

Canopy Growth Corporation is a cannabis company. It delivers innovative products with a focus on premium and mainstream cannabis brands, including Doja, 7ACRES, Tweed, and Deep Space, in addition to category-defining vaporizer technology made in Germany by Storz & Bickel. The principal activities of the Company are the production, distribution and sale of a diverse range of cannabis and cannabinoid-based products for both adult-use and medical purposes under a portfolio of distinct brands in Canada. Its Canada cannabis segment includes the production, distribution, and sale of a range of cannabis, hemp, and cannabis related products in Canada. International markets cannabis segment includes the production, distribution, and sale of a range of cannabis and hemp products internationally. Storz & Bickel segment includes the production, distribution, and sale of vaporizers. This Works segment includes the production, distribution and sale of beauty, skincare, wellness and sleep products.

RE:FINANCIAL POST;accounting complications re:biological assets

RE:FINANCIAL POST;accounting complications re:biological assetsLINK :

https://business.financialpost.com/investing/biological-assets-accounting-rules-are-adding-haze-to-marijuana-company-financials

In summary, the reporter points out that LP financial statements are presenting profits on inventory and on plants been growh ahead of the time of their actual sale.

If they had been growing corn, they could have sold their production ahead of time in the futures market and locked in their profits immedialely.

With marijuana there is no futures market. But this does not mean that the LPs crops will not be sold at a profit in the very near future. Considering that WEED is now having a hard time keeping up medical demand, the price per gram will probably jump with recreational demand. The only problem for LPs now is to use a reasonable estimate for their eventual price per gram sold.

Up to now the TSX has approved and found acceptable the financial reports filed by WEED and all other LPs.
